The book is authored by Ram Krishna Ghosh and Kantish Chandra Maity, who have created several well-known textbooks in mathematics at the undergraduate level in India. Their names are linked with other popular books like "A First Course in Vector Analysis," "Differential Calculus - An Introduction to Analysis," and "Integral Calculus". The ninth revised and enlarged edition of the text, published by New Central Book Agency in Kolkata, comprises 517 pages. This suggests the book has been updated and reprinted multiple times, underlining its continued use in university curricula.
